private ScheduleEntryOptions GetTypeFlags() { ScheduleEntryOptions result = ScheduleEntryOptions.None; if (cbBlocking.Checked) { result |= ScheduleEntryOptions.Blocking; } if (cbSilent.Checked) { result |= ScheduleEntryOptions.Quiet; } if (cbUseEVETime.Checked) { result |= ScheduleEntryOptions.EVETime; } return(result); }
private void SetTypeFlags(ScheduleEntryOptions scheduleEntryOptions) { cbBlocking.Checked = ((scheduleEntryOptions & ScheduleEntryOptions.Blocking) != 0); cbSilent.Checked = ((scheduleEntryOptions & ScheduleEntryOptions.Quiet) != 0); cbUseEVETime.Checked = ((scheduleEntryOptions & ScheduleEntryOptions.EVETime) != 0); }
/// <summary> /// Sets the type flags. /// </summary> /// <param name="scheduleEntryOptions">The schedule entry options.</param> private void SetTypeFlags(ScheduleEntryOptions scheduleEntryOptions) { cbBlocking.Checked = (scheduleEntryOptions & ScheduleEntryOptions.Blocking) != 0; cbSilent.Checked = (scheduleEntryOptions & ScheduleEntryOptions.Quiet) != 0; cbUseEVETime.Checked = (scheduleEntryOptions & ScheduleEntryOptions.EVETime) != 0; }